The Analog Devices Immersive Experience

Interactive Apps

When Analog Devices set out to showcase the invisible technologies shaping our world, they needed more than a product demo. They needed a narrative people could feel. I led the development and production of an interactive application designed to translate intricate engineering into a relatable human journey.

Working closely with their product teams, we mapped the sensors, systems, and signal processing at the heart of modern life into stories users could explore at their own pace. The experience invited audiences to step into near-future scenarios in personalized healthcare, automotive intelligence, and immersive media, not as abstract concepts but as lived encounters. How does a car perceive its environment? How does medical data become personalized insight? How do devices sense and react to the world? We turned these questions into animated pathways, interactive touchpoints, and narrative beats that made the technology both understandable and exciting.

The result was an experiential storytelling platform that revealed how Analog Devices operates at the edge of what is possible, imagining a safer, smarter, more connected tomorrow. Instead of telling the story of the technology, we let audiences experience it, helping them grasp not just what ADI makes, but why it matters.

Kaiser Permanente "Imagining Care Anywhere" AR Experience

The Kaiser Permanente Imagining Care Anywhere Augmented Reality (AR) experience was designed and developed as a highly engaging, intuitive interactive for visitors to Kaiser Permanente’s headquarters. Envisioning the future of advanced healthcare technology, the experience tells the story of Loe and Rosemary as they navigate the Kaiser Permanente healthcare system of tomorrow—from diagnosis and triage to examination, evaluation, and in-home care.

The narrative is enhanced through dynamic animations, rich visuals, and a compelling audio soundtrack. Utilizing volumetric capture technology, the AR experience brings the story to life with 3D holographic characters placed within interactive, three-dimensional environments rendered in augmented space. The experience is accessible via Magic Leap AR headsets and an iPad Pro.

This permanent installation is housed at Kaiser Permanente’s Center for Total Health headquarters in Washington, DC, offering visitors an immersive and interactive way to explore Kaiser Permanente’s vision for the future of healthcare.
